Summer 2012 Faculty Workload Guidelines
Max Credit Hours Taught Minimum # Weeks
1 - 4 hours 3 Weeks
5 - 8 hours 4 Weeks
9 - 11 hours 8 Weeks
12 hours* 13 Weeks
*Faculty can teach up to 12 hours during Summer Term (depending on total time and effort). For example, grant work is considered time and effort therefore the faculty would not be allowed to teach the full 12 hours.
Faculty Stipend Data

Full time faculty stipend rate for summer 2012 is $1,500 per credit hour; so a 3–credit course would produce a $4,500 stipend.

Part-time faculty rates for a 3 credit hour course in Summer 2012 are as follows:

  • Level I = $1,692
  • Level II = $1,840
  • Level III = $2,136
  • Level IV = $2,280
